### Runbook: Report Builder 7.4 — Sort Stability Patch

This release fixes nondeterministic ordering in Tablewren's report builder when rows share a sort value; ties now break on row ID. Support should confirm customers see stable ordering after upgrade before closing tickets. Patched bundles are signed, and agents can verify downloads themselves. The release signing key for verification follows.

deploy key for kajep-bawig: bky9_APVW7kgHb

Handover — spares run to Greyfen Station

Hey, taking over from me tomorrow: the crate of spare parts for the Greyfen pump site is packed and sitting in Bay 1 — gaskets, two impellers, and the replacement control board the site lead has been chasing for weeks. The board is fragile, so it's foam-wrapped separately inside; don't let anyone restack the crate. Weather window closes Friday, so the run can't slip. The confidential hand-over instruction for the courier goes right below this note.

courier memo of yajof-yawep: the ulaix silath courier leaves the casax ledger at gate 3093 under passcode 598820

## Runbook: Export memory spikes — Ledgerpine Sheets

Large spreadsheet exports can spike worker memory past 6 GB when streaming mode is disabled. Mitigation: enable streaming via EXPORT_STREAM=1 and cap row buffering with EXPORT_BUFFER_ROWS=5000. Both are safe to change live; workers pick them up on restart.

For the reviewer: streaming mode offloads chunks to the archive service, which requires an authenticated channel. That credential is set only in the worker's env file, with the archive secret on the line below.

sealed setting: LEDGER_TOKEN8=1fa62380